Position Summary

Location:

South Seattle, WA

Hours:

Monday - Friday;
Night Shift 3:00 pm - 11:30 pm plus overtime

The Installer II is responsible for assisting in the receiving, delivery, and installation of furniture at customer sites. The Installer II is one of the last points of contact for the customer in the sales process and contributes to the goal of providing the highest level of customer service and satisfaction.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S

* Perform disassembly and reassembly of all Steelcase and office systems furniture

* Recommend solutions to improve and redesign the job site, or customize to get the job completed

* Accurately complete and submit required paperwork, i.e., timesheets, merchandise return

* Properly load and pack the truck for deliveries

* Knowledge & experience of wall mount applications (whiteboards, lockers)

* Provide backup assistance for all warehouse duties, as necessary

* Adherence to Operations procedures, policies, and standards of conduct off-site

* Work closely with the Operations Lead and Lead installer to coordinate on-site progress and issues.

* Assist in teaching new Installers essential job functions

* Basic computer troubleshooting ability

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ES

* Should possess excellent communication skills; both verbal and written

* Understanding and knowledge of product lines and services offered

* Effective customer service skills

* Ability to follow instructions and adhere to department and company policies and procedures

* Mindful of maintaining safety in the work environment

* Understanding of and effective use of blueprints

* Must be able to provide own tool set as defined by Open Square

* Position requires ownership/access to a reliable vehicle

* Must be able to drive company vehicles (no CDL required)

* Must have a valid driver's license in the state of Washington and maintain a good driving record, along with unexpired or current auto insurance.

* Ability to work independently with little to no supervision

* Basic understanding of hand tools (manual and power)

* Ability to meet established deadlines

EDUCATION/EXPERIENCE

* High school diploma or equivalent required

* Two or more years of related work experience; installation of commercial office furniture experience preferred
